Yost's father, "Schweitzer" Christian Yoder, moved his family west to the "Glades" in what became Somerset County, when Yost was 11 years old. Yost married Magdalena Rickenbach about 1786 and she bore him 5 children before his early death at age 27. She then married Michael Troyer and bore him 4 children before she is said to have died at Walnut Creek in Holmes County, Ohio and was buried in the Troyer Valley Cemetery. Yost was a farmer and a preacher in the Glades Amish Mennonite Congregation and is probably buried in the Old Yoder Cemetery on his father's homestead, but there is no legible marker.
